Excel Downloads
Forum

Précédent   Excel Downloads Forums > Excel > Forum Excel


Réponse
 
LinkBack Outils de la discussion
Vieux 05/04/2007, 15h51   #1 (permalink)
XLDnaute Junior
 
Avatar de xvella
 
Date d'inscription: juillet 2005
Version Excel : Excel XP (PC)
Messages: 60
Par défaut Alim Combobox avec condition sans doublon

Bonjour forum,

Voila le petit problème:
J'ai un tableau qui se crée par transfert et donc qui va loin.
J'aimerais avoir dans le userform une combobox qui me list les dates pour lesquels il n'y a pas de donnée 4 et qu'il n'y est pas de doublons dans celle-ci.

Merci à tous.
Bonne journée.
@+
Fichiers attachés
Type de fichier : xls AlimComboC.xls (22,5 Ko, 16 affichages)

Dernière modification par xvella ; 05/04/2007 à 15h55.
xvella est déconnecté   Réponse avec citation
ANNONCES
Vieux 05/04/2007, 16h20   #2 (permalink)
XLDnaute Accro
 
Date d'inscription: février 2005
Localisation: Aubenas
Version Excel : Excel 2000 (PC)
Messages: 1 126
Par défaut Re : Alim Combobox avec condition sans doublon

Bonjour,

ci dessous macro proposée à installer dans le code de ton usf

Private Sub UserForm_Initialize()
Dim coll As Collection
Dim derlig As Long, lig As Long

Set coll = New Collection
derlig = Range("A3000").End(xlUp).Row

For lig = 6 To derlig
If Cells(lig, 5) = "" Then
On Error Resume Next
coll.Add Cells(lig, 1), CStr(Cells(lig, 1))
On Error GoTo 0
End If
Next

For cptr = 1 To coll.Count
Me.ComboBox1.AddItem coll(cptr)
Next

Me.ComboBox1.ListIndex = 0
set coll=nothing
End Sub
__________________
A+
Michel_M
michel_m est déconnecté   Réponse avec citation
Vieux 05/04/2007, 18h33   #3 (permalink)
XLDnaute Junior
 
Avatar de xvella
 
Date d'inscription: juillet 2005
Version Excel : Excel XP (PC)
Messages: 60
Par défaut Re : Alim Combobox avec condition sans doublon

Bonsoir Michel_M,
Bonsoir forum,

Déjà, je tiens à te remercié car ça marche très bien.

Pourrais-tu m'expliqué :
CStr & cptr
car je ne les aient jamais utiliser avant.

Je te souhaite une bonne fin de journée;
et encore merci.

@+
xvella est déconnecté   Réponse avec citation
Vieux 05/04/2007, 18h43   #4 (permalink)
XLDnaute Accro
 
Date d'inscription: février 2005
Localisation: Aubenas
Version Excel : Excel 2000 (PC)
Messages: 1 126
Par défaut Re : Alim Combobox avec condition sans doublon

Re,

cstr: fonction. Convertit en texte (string), le 2° terme de la collection est une clé qui n'admet que des variables "string"
étant une clé, elle n'admet pas les doublons et provoque une erreur d'où la vieille astuce d'utiliser le gestionnaire d'erreur... ce qui permet d'avoir une liste sans doublons;

Cptr:
variable "michel_m" pour désigner un compteur!

Bonne soirée
__________________
A+
Michel_M
michel_m est déconnecté   Réponse avec citation
Vieux 05/04/2007, 21h57   #5 (permalink)
XLDnaute Junior
 
Avatar de xvella
 
Date d'inscription: juillet 2005
Version Excel : Excel XP (PC)
Messages: 60
Par défaut Re : Alim Combobox avec condition sans doublon

Bonsoir Michel_M,
Bonsoir forum,

Merci pour ton aide et bonne nuit.

@+
xvella est déconnecté   Réponse avec citation
ANNONCES
Réponse

Liens sociaux

Outils de la discussion

Règles de messages
Vous ne pouvez pas créer de nouvelles discussions
Vous ne pouvez pas envoyer des réponses
Vous ne pouvez pas envoyer des pièces jointes
Vous ne pouvez pas modifier vos messages

Les balises BB sont activées : oui
Les smileys sont activés : oui
La balise [IMG] est activée : oui
Le code HTML peut être employé : non
Trackbacks are oui
Pingbacks are oui
Refbacks are oui

Discussions similaires
Discussion Auteur Forum Réponses Dernier message
remplir combobox sans doublon Cora Forum Excel 4 18/05/2006 15h26
remplir combobox sans doublon Cora Forum Excel 2 18/05/2006 11h30
Tri automatique sans doublon sans erreur laurent*** Forum Excel 6 16/05/2006 14h05
Liste sans doublon, sans blanc, sous condition Ludo Forum Excel 0 25/01/2006 16h58
Combobox sans doublon Temjeh Forum Excel 3 23/04/2005 00h42


Fuseau horaire GMT +2. Il est actuellement 22h31.


(C) 2006 Excel Downloads